The washing machine is producing unusual or excessive noise during operation. While some noise is normal, certain sounds can indicate issues like worn components or unbalanced loads.

Turn off the washer and check the drain pump for any trapped small objects or clothing.
Ensure all four washer legs are secure and the machine is level on the floor.
If it's a new front-load washer, verify that all shipping bolts have been removed from the back.
Untangle and rearrange laundry items inside the tub to achieve a more balanced load.
If the noise persists after these checks, worn-out water pumps or belts may need professional inspection.
